1. The Science of Actionable Feedback: Theoretical & Empirical Foundations

Feedback is one of the most powerful influences on student achievement, with an average effect size of $d = 0.70$ (John Hattie, Visible Learning). However, feedback is not universally beneficial; poorly constructed or purely evaluative feedback can actually impair student learning.

Hattie & Timperley's 3 Feedback Questions & 4 Feedback Levels

To produce substantial learning gains, feedback must address three interrelated pedagogical questions across four distinct cognitive levels:

+-----------------------------------------------------------------------------------+
|                     HATTIE & TIMPERLEY'S FEEDBACK ARCHITECTURE                    |
+-----------------------------------------------------------------------------------+
| THE THREE CORE FEEDBACK QUESTIONS:                                                |
| 1. FEED UP: Where am I going? (Clarifying transparent goals & success criteria)   |
| 2. FEED BACK: How am I going? (Analyzing current performance relative to the goal)|
| 3. FEED FORWARD: Where to next? (Providing explicit, actionable next steps)       |
+-----------------------------------------------------------------------------------+
| THE FOUR LEVELS OF FEEDBACK:                                                      |
| Level 1: TASK Level (FT)        | Level 2: PROCESS Level (FP)                     |
| • Evaluates factual correctness | • Focuses on cognitive strategies, error        |
|   or task completion.           |   detection, and procedural connections.        |
| • "Your answer to #3 is wrong." | • "Try using a double-number line to check the  |
|                                 |    ratio relationship in this problem."         |
|---------------------------------+-------------------------------------------------|
| Level 3: SELF-REGULATION (FR)   | Level 4: SELF / PRAISE Level (FS)               |
| • Fosters metacognitive monitor-| • Personal praise directed at the individual's  |
|   ing, self-checking & agency.  |   ego ("Good job!", "You are so smart!").       |
| • "Check your work against the  | • **LEAST EFFECTIVE (Near-Zero Effect Size)**.  |
|    rubric before the final draft"| • Promotes fixed mindsets & ego-defense.       |
+-----------------------------------------------------------------------------------+```

### Ruth Butler's Landmark Feedback Experiment (1988)

In a seminal study on feedback modalities, researcher Ruth Butler investigated the effects of three grading conditions on student achievement and intrinsic motivation:

+-----------------------------------------------------------------------------------+ | RUTH BUTLER'S FEEDBACK EXPERIMENT | +--------------------------+----------------------------+---------------------------+ | Condition 1: GRADES ONLY | Condition 2: COMMENTS ONLY | Condition 3: GRADES + | | | | COMMENTS | +--------------------------+----------------------------+---------------------------+ | • Numerical score / grade| • Qualitative descriptive | • Numerical grade AND | | (e.g., 78% or B-) | feedback with next steps | written comments | | • Outcome: Zero learning | • Outcome: SIGNIFICANT | • Outcome: IDENTICAL TO | | gains; increased ego- | learning gains (+33%); | GRADES ONLY. Students | | defensiveness. | high task motivation. | read the grade and | | | | completely ignore | | | | the comments! | +--------------------------+----------------------------+---------------------------+```

## 2. Rubric Architecture: Analytic, Holistic & Single-Point Models

A **rubric** is an authentic scoring guide consisting of predetermined evaluative criteria, quality definitions across performance levels, and a standardized scoring strategy.

### Master Rubric Comparison Matrix

| Dimension | Analytic Rubric | Holistic Rubric | Single-Point Rubric |
| :--- | :--- | :--- | :--- |
| **Structure** | Multi-dimensional grid evaluating distinct criteria (e.g., Organization, Evidence, Mechanics) across 4–5 performance bands. | Single unified scale assigning a single composite score based on overall impression. | Three-column table listing ONLY the target proficient criteria in the center column. |
| **Diagnostic Utility** | **High:** Pinpoints exact strengths and weaknesses per trait; provides actionable diagnostic data. | **Low:** Assigns a single aggregate score without specifying which components were flawed. | **Very High:** Open columns for qualitative feedback ("Strengths" and "Next Steps"). |
| **Scoring Speed** | Slower; requires detailed evaluation across multiple separate criteria. | Rapid; ideal for large-scale standardized scoring (e.g., FAST GK Essay scoring). | Moderate; emphasizes rich personalized comments over numerical point tallies. |
| **Best Classroom Use** | Formative writing drafts, complex research projects, science lab investigations. | Final summative grading, quick presentations, large-scale standardized exams. | Formative revisions, peer review sessions, student self-evaluations. |

### Anatomy of an Analytic Rubric for Persuasive Writing

+-------------------------------------------------------------------------------------------------------------------+ | ANALYTIC RUBRIC SCORING ARCHITECTURE | +-----------------+-----------------------+-----------------------+------------------------+------------------------+ | Criteria | 4 - Exemplary | 3 - Proficient | 2 - Developing | 1 - Inadequate | +-----------------+-----------------------+-----------------------+------------------------+------------------------+ | Claim & Thesis | Precise, arguable | Clear claim addressing| Vague or overly broad | Missing claim or | | (Weight: 25%) | claim with nuanced | prompt with clear | claim; weak stance. | simple restatement of | | | contextual awareness. | direction. | | prompt question. | +-----------------+-----------------------+-----------------------+------------------------+------------------------+ | Evidence & | Integrates >=3 varied | Integrates 2 relevant | Includes minimal or | Lacks textual evidence;| | Text Support | textual sources with | citations with logical| irrelevant evidence; | relies entirely on | | (Weight: 35%) | seamless synthesis. | explanation. | weak reasoning links. | unsupported opinion. | +-----------------+-----------------------+-----------------------+------------------------+------------------------+ | Organization & | Sophisticated topic | Clear paragraphing | Inconsistent paragraph | Disorganized; lack of | | Transitions | progression with varied| with functional | transitions; repetitive| transitional words | | (Weight: 20%) | transitional phrases. | transition words. | structure. | causes abrupt jumps. | +-----------------+-----------------------+-----------------------+------------------------+------------------------+ | Conventions & | Flawless command of | Minor errors that do | Frequent grammatical | Pervasive errors | | Mechanics (20%) | academic grammar and | not impede overall | errors that distract | severely impede reader | | | sentence structure. | reader comprehension. | the reader. | comprehension. | +-----------------+-----------------------+-----------------------+------------------------+------------------------+```


3. Authentic Performance Tasks & The GRASPS Framework

Traditional multiple-choice assessments evaluate recognition and recall, but often fail to measure higher-order application and strategic synthesis. Authentic Performance Assessments require students to apply knowledge and skills to solve realistic, ill-structured problems.

Wiggins & McTighe's GRASPS Architecture

In Understanding by Design (UbD), Grant Wiggins and Jay McTighe formulated the GRASPS framework to guide authentic performance task creation:

+-----------------------------------------------------------------------------------+
|                            THE GRASPS DESIGN FRAMEWORK                            |
+-----------------------------------------------------------------------------------+
| • G - GOAL:       What is the real-world objective or core challenge?             |
| • R - ROLE:       What professional or authentic role does the student assume?    |
| • A - AUDIENCE:   Who is the authentic target audience or client?                 |
| • S - SITUATION:  What is the realistic context, problem scenario, and constraint?|
| • P - PRODUCT:    What tangible artifact or performance will the student create?  |
| • S - STANDARDS:  What criteria and rubric will evaluate performance success?     |
+-----------------------------------------------------------------------------------+```

### GRASPS Classroom Exemplar (8th-Grade Civics & Environmental Science)

* **Goal:** Design an evidence-based flood mitigation proposal for a coastal Florida community.
* **Role:** Lead Urban Resilience Engineer.
* **Audience:** The City Council and local residents.
* **Situation:** Rising sea levels and increased storm surge threaten municipal freshwater infrastructure.
* **Product:** A comprehensive engineering report and 5-minute multimodal presentation including budget trade-offs.
* **Standards:** Evaluated via an Analytic Rubric assessing scientific accuracy, mathematical cost-benefit models, and rhetorical persuasion.

## 4. Student Self-Assessment, Peer Review & Portfolio Systems

To build metacognitive self-regulation, educators systematically integrate student-centered assessment protocols:

### High-Yield Peer Feedback Protocols

1. **Glow & Grow Protocol:**
   * **Glow:** One specific, criteria-aligned praise comment highlighting where the peer met or exceeded the standard ("*Glow:* Your topic sentences clearly linked each piece of evidence back to your central thesis*").
   * **Grow:** One specific, actionable suggestion for improvement ("*Grow:* In paragraph 3, explain how the statistical evidence directly supports your counter-argument*").
2. **Praise, Question, Polish (PQP):**
   * **Praise:** State what works well with direct reference to the rubric.
   * **Question:** Ask a clarifying question about confusing or undeveloped sections.
   * **Polish:** Suggest a concrete editing or structural revision.
3. **The Ladder of Feedback:** Four sequential steps: *1. Clarify $\rightarrow$ 2. Value $\rightarrow$ 3. Express Concerns $\rightarrow$ 4. Suggest*.

### Student Portfolio Architectures

* **Showcase (Celebration) Portfolios:** A curated collection of the student's highest-quality final work demonstrating mastery over time.
* **Working (Process) Portfolios:** Contains initial drafts, teacher feedback, revisions, and self-reflections documenting the learning journey.
* **Assessment Portfolios:** Standardized collections of performance tasks evaluated against district or state competencies.

## 5. Standards-Based Grading vs. Traditional Grading Systems

In modern educational practice, grading policies must accurately reflect student standard attainment rather than behavioral compliance:

+-----------------------------------------------------------------------------------+ | STANDARDS-BASED GRADING vs. TRADITIONAL GRADING | +---------------------------------------+-------------------------------------------+ | STANDARDS-BASED GRADING (Best Practice)| TRADITIONAL GRADING (Outdated / Flawed) | +---------------------------------------+-------------------------------------------+ | • Grades reflect mastery of specific | • Grades combine academic performance with| | Florida B.E.S.T. standards. | effort, behavior, and attendance. | | • Formative practice is low-stakes and| • Heavy penalties for late work (zeros) | | not averaged punitively into grades.| distort true academic measurement. | | • Retakes and revisions are permitted | • Averaging all scores across the semester| | to demonstrate eventual mastery. | penalizes initial learning struggles. | | • Decouples academic proficiency from | • Extra credit points awarded for non- | | behavioral compliance (effort/decor)| academic tasks (bringing tissues). | +---------------------------------------+-------------------------------------------+```


6. FTCE Exam Pitfalls & High-Yield Scenario Walkthroughs

Common Candidate Pitfalls

  1. Pitfall 1: Relying on Vague Praise Instead of Process-Level Feedback.
    • Exam Error: Writing "Great work! A+" or "Needs more detail" on an essay.
    • Correct FTCE Practice: Effective feedback must be specific, criterion-referenced, and actionable, detailing what the student did well and how to take the next step.
  2. Pitfall 2: Awarding Extra Credit for Non-Academic Items.
    • Exam Error: Awarding 10 bonus points on a chemistry test to students who bring in boxes of tissues or clean up lab tables.
    • Correct FTCE Practice: Grades must strictly reflect student academic mastery of learning standards. Non-academic behaviors must never inflate or deflate academic grades.

Scenario Walkthrough: Designing Authentic Assessment Feedback

+-----------------------------------------------------------------------------------+
|                                REALISTIC SCENARIO                                 |
|                                                                                   |
| Mr. Harrison is reviewing draft lab reports for a 9th-grade biology investigation.|
| He wants to provide feedback that maximizes student revision quality and deepens   |
| scientific reasoning without triggering ego-defensive reactions.                  |
|                                                                                   |
| Question: Which feedback protocol is most aligned with empirical research?        |
|                                                                                   |
| A) Assign a letter grade (e.g., C+) at the top of the paper with a red circle     |
|    around every spelling and mechanical error.                                     |
| B) Provide written qualitative comments referencing rubric criteria (identifying  |
|    strengths and giving actionable next steps for the conclusion) with NO letter   |
|    grade, followed by 15 minutes of in-class revision time.                       |
| C) Write "You are one of my smartest students, so I know you can do better"       |
|    at the bottom of the page.                                                     |
| D) Average the draft score directly into the permanent quarterly gradebook with   |
|    no opportunities for resubmission.                                             |
|                                                                                   |
| Strategic Analysis:                                                               |
| • According to Butler (1988) and Hattie & Timperley (2007), comments alone without|
|   grades yield the highest achievement gains by eliminating ego threats.          |
| • Providing structured classroom revision time closes the formative feedback loop.|
| • Correct Answer: Option B.                                                       |
+-----------------------------------------------------------------------------------+```
